Private preschools often provide distinct advantages, such as smaller class sizes and specialized educational approaches. In the Trail area, this might mean seeking out programs in neighboring communities that offer specific curricula, whether it's a play-based model that fosters social skills through guided exploration, a Montessori-inspired environment that encourages independence, or a faith-based program that integrates spiritual values. The key is to look beyond the label of "private" and delve into the daily experience each school provides. Think about your child's temperament. Do they thrive with lots of structure, or do they need ample time for free, creative play? Asking these questions will guide you toward a program that feels like the right fit.

We recommend starting your process with a simple list of non-negotiables. Consider practicalities like schedule flexibility, cost, and transportation, but also prioritize the intangible elements. What is the feeling you get when you walk through the door? How do the teachers interact with the children? Are the classrooms bright, organized, and filled with engaging materials? A visit, even a virtual one, is irreplaceable. It allows you to observe the rhythm of the day and see if the environment seems joyful and respectful.
